POPS are a user-led charity, established in 1988 by families experiencing the stigma and distress of supporting a relative through a custodial sentence. Today POPS provide support services for offenders’ families & their children at all stages of the criminal justice system from arrest to release.

Founded in 2010, the Truth & Hope charity (formerly 'Against Child Abuse') is an independent, voluntary, non profit organisation, committed to helping victims of child abuse.  Set up by a Northampton based family, horrified by cases of child abuse highlighting the appalling state of the UK child protection system, as well as the appalling lack of resources available to help people who have been affected by the issue. We are dedicated to raising awareness of the true extent and prevalence of the abuse and exploitation of children, not reported in mainstream media. By affiliating with other grassroot support organisations, we are building a strong support network, whilst fundraising to support victims and survivors directly with counselling, therapy, healing, recovery workshops… or just a cup of tea and a chat! We organise fundraising events such as the ‘Race To End Child Abuse’, as well as public events such as the ‘UK Child Protection Rally’, an opportunity for victims, survivors and campaigners to come together, see they are not alone and stand united for the cause. Action for Children in Conflict (AFPIC) (UK, 1060894) Browse events

YTD Raised: £0.00

Action for Children in Conflict (AfCiC) works to transform the lives of children affected by extreme poverty, hunger, illness, persecution, abuse, & neglect. Our projects focus on helping some of the most vulnerable children & young people in Thika District, Kenya. The children & families we work with come from backgrounds of abject poverty, family breakdown, abandonment, & abuse. They are often forced to live on the streets, working & begging, in conflict with local residents & the police. Many resort to substance abuse as a means of escaping cold & hunger. We believe that these children have the capacity & desire to transform their lives, & AfCiC operates several programmes designed to help them do so: Outreach Programmes for Vulnerable Children prevent children from ever going to the street & rehabilitate those who are already there. Some projects include school drop out prevention, child sponsorship, microfinance & business assistance, outreach clinics for street children, & after school children’s clubs. A residential Interim Care Centre for street children, carrying out non-formal education, rehabilitation, counselling & family reintegration work. Kenyan Children’s Legal Aid Work provides free legal advice to children & their guardians. School Feeding programmes feed 1000 vulnerable children daily. Holiday clubs Keep 400 vulnerable children away from abuse/exploitation on the streets by providing food & activities during school holidays
